As the healthcare industry continues to grow, the amount of waste generated by hospitals also increases. Proper management of this waste is crucial to prevent the spread of infections and protect both healthcare workers and the general public. One effective solution for managing hospital waste is the use of incinerators.
A hospital waste incinerator is a specially designed facility that is used to safely dispose of medical waste through controlled burning. This process not only reduces the volume of waste but also destroys harmful pathogens, toxins, and other hazardous materials present in medical waste. The incineration process involves heating the waste at high temperatures to ensure complete combustion, resulting in ash residue that is safe for disposal.
One of the primary benefits of hospital waste incinerators is the reduction of infectious waste. Medical facilities produce a significant amount of infectious waste, including used needles, syringes, bandages, and other contaminated materials. These items can harbor dangerous pathogens such as bacteria, viruses, and parasites that pose a serious health risk if not properly disposed of. Incineration is an effective method for destroying these pathogens and preventing the spread of infections.
In addition to reducing the spread of infections, hospital waste incinerators also help protect the environment. Medical waste can contain harmful chemicals and pharmaceuticals that can contaminate soil, water, and air if not disposed of properly. Incineration prevents these substances from leaching into the environment by destroying them at high temperatures. This is especially important in areas with limited landfill space or where waste disposal regulations are strict.
Furthermore, hospital waste incinerators are designed to meet stringent emission standards to minimize air pollutants and greenhouse gas emissions. Modern incinerators are equipped with advanced pollution control technologies, such as scrubbers and filters, to capture and neutralize harmful gases and particulate matter before they are released into the atmosphere. This ensures that the incineration process is environmentally friendly and complies with regulatory requirements.
Another advantage of hospital waste incinerators is their cost-effectiveness. While the initial investment in an incinerator may be high, the long-term savings from reduced waste volume and disposal costs can outweigh the expenses. Incinerators also offer a reliable and efficient method for managing medical waste on-site, eliminating the need to transport waste to off-site facilities for disposal. This can result in significant savings in terms of time, labor, and resources for healthcare facilities.
Despite the numerous benefits of hospital waste incinerators, there are some concerns regarding their impact on public health and the environment. The combustion of medical waste releases air pollutants, such as dioxins and heavy metals, which can have adverse effects on human health and the ecosystem. To address these concerns, incinerator operators must adhere to strict operating guidelines and emission limits to minimize the release of harmful substances into the air.
Furthermore, proper training and supervision are essential to ensure the safe operation of hospital waste incinerators. Operators must follow established protocols for waste segregation, loading, and monitoring to prevent accidents and reduce the risk of exposure to hazardous materials. Regular maintenance and inspections are also necessary to keep incinerators in good working condition and prevent malfunctions that could compromise safety.
